
#include <cctype> 对string对象中单个字符进行处理
cctype下标准库函数:
isalnum(c);isalpha(c);isdigit(c);isxdigit(c);islower(c);isupper(c);isspace(c);
isgraph(c);iscntrl(c);ispunct(c);isprint(c);tolower(c);toupper(c)
#include <cstring> 处理c风格字符串(字符串以null结尾)
cstring下标准库函数:
strlen(s) //返回c风格字符串长度,不包括null
strcmp(s1, s2) //比较大小,返回0(s1==s2),正数(s1>s2),负数(s1<s2)
strcat(s1, s2) //s2连接到s1,返回s1
strcpy(s1, s2) //s2复制给s1,返回s1
strncat(s1, s2, n) //s2的前n个字符连接到s1,返回s1
strncpy(s1, s2, n) //s2的前n个字符复制给s1,返回s1
本文介绍了C++中通过标准库函数处理字符串的方法,包括对单个字符的判断和转换、C风格字符串的操作等。了解这些函数能帮助开发者更高效地进行字符串处理。
1051

被折叠的 条评论
为什么被折叠?



